Cat Ate Meat With Garlic Powder

Cat Ate Meat With Garlic Powder. If your cat eats too much garlic powder it can cause hemolytic anemia which breaks down red blood cells that carry oxygen around the body. Well, you should put that snack down, because garlic is actually very toxic for cats.
